Looking for answers? 
  • Turn to God. 
  • Turn to His Word, the Bible.
  • Know Him, who is the truth, and [He] the truth will set you free. 
Picture
Brothers and sisters, in Christ, we have hope. We have the one answer that changes everything:  Jesus came into this world and changed everything, and invited us into a relationship with him so that we could access power from heaven to continue his work of reconciliation and restoration in this broken world.  

We hold the light of the world in our hearts, the message of hope on our lips, and the healing power of Christ raised from the dead in our hands. But none of these are meant for us to keep to ourselves. None of these have been earned out of merit or heritage. Rather, by grace, we have each come to an understanding of the saving truth of Christ as savior of our souls, giver of unending hope, provider of perfect peace, and healer of the broken-hearted.
What are we doing to give truth, grace, hope, peace and healing away to the people in the hurting world around us? 

Yes, it is a big and unpredictable world we live in. Where do we start? 
  • What if we started by getting to know intimately the promises and commands of the Bible? 
  • What if we started by living those out in our homes and neighborhoods? 
  • What if we started by getting involved in our local schools? 
  • What if we started by becoming actively involved in our local government? 
  • What if we started with the dark-spots of our own hearts? 
Picture

His divine POWER has given us EVERYTHING we need for life and godliness THROUGH our KNOWLEDGE of HIM who called us by his own GLORY and GOODNESS. THROUGH THESE he has given us his VERY GREAT and precious PROMISES, SO THAT through them you may PARTICIPATE in the divine nature and ESCAPE the CORRUPTION of the world caused by evil desires.        
(2 Peter 1:3-4)

Friends, we have what we need to bring hope, peace and truth to a desperate and hurting generation. 

Are you willing to pray this prayer and act on it? 

Then I heard the voice of the Lord saying,
"Whom shall I send?
​And who will go for us?"
And I said,
"Here am I.
​Send me!" 

(Isaiah 6:8)

We who are in Christ are ALL able.  But are we willing to be sent? 

Jesus is what the world needs. 
  • Will you choose to know him through prayer, the Scriptures and fellowship with other believers? 
  • And will you choose to go and be his ambassador? 

You have EVERYTHING you need. You were designed and set right where you are for such a time as this. He trusts you with his promises and his message. The best escape from the corruption of the world around us is to live on mission for the Gospel. This is our calling and our charge: to know the truth, to find our freedom in this truth, and bring this truth to the ends of the earth. 

​Free people are set free to go and lead others to freedom. With great freedom comes great responsibility and purpose and power.

Teammates, let's live into the greatness of the freedom we've been given in Christ. We've been given this gift so that we can bring it to others. 
The Lord is not slow in keeping his promise, as some understand slowness. Instead he is patient with you, not wanting anyone to perish, but everyone to come to repentance.
(2 Peter 3:9)
